People have often asked if we recorded other songs during The Chronicle sessions in the hot Florida summer that was July 2007. Yes, we did. Actually, we recorded 7 additional songs!

Today, Protagonist and Paper & Plastick proudly present the 1st of 3 songs that we are releasing over the Summer and Fall of 2019 from The Chronicle sessions:“The Killing Fields.” When we recorded“TheKilling Fields,” we believed that it would appear on our second LP. When we sequenced the record at Creep Studios in the Fall of 2007 in Pennsylvania, we realized it didn’t fit into what was naturally becoming, The Chronicle. Dark, melodic, and riddled with many parts,“The Killing Fields” embodies the character traits of the songs that were written between our first record, Hope and Rage and The Chronicle. This is one of those songs that bridges the creative gap. It is also one of our 1st songs; if not the 1st song to tackle one of our favorite subjects: the interpretation of memory and memory recall.
